For decades, traditional computers have followed the same principle: bits representing 0s and 1s process information through electrical circuits. But as problems become more complex—such as simulating molecules, optimizing logistics, or breaking cryptographic codes—classical computing reaches its limits. This is where quantum computing comes in.
Quantum computers harness the principles of quantum mechanics, using quantum bits (qubits) that can exist as both 0 and 1 simultaneously thanks to superposition. Qubits can also become entangled, meaning the state of one is linked to another, even at a distance. These properties allow quantum computers to perform calculations that would take classical computers thousands of years.